Early Life: The Genesis of a Visionary
Elon Musk was born on June 28, 1971, in Pretoria, South Africa, to a Canadian mother, Maye Musk, and a South African father, Errol Musk. Musk’s childhood was marked by a strong interest in reading and technology. By the age of 10, he was teaching himself programming and developed his first video game, Blastar, which he sold to a computer magazine for $500. This early inclination toward technology was a precursor to the incredible entrepreneurial journey he would eventually undertake.
Musk attended Waterkloof House Preparatory School and later, Pretoria Boys High School. He was a bright, but somewhat introverted child. His parents divorced when he was young, and he lived with his father for a time, a relationship he later described as difficult and estranged. Despite these challenges, Musk’s intellectual curiosity remained unwavering.
In 1989, Musk moved to Canada to attend Queen’s University at the age of 17, avoiding mandatory military service in South Africa. Musk spent two years there before transferring to the University of Pennsylvania in the United States, where he earned dual bachelor’s degrees—one in economics from the Wharton School and another in physics from the College of Arts and Sciences. Musk’s dual focus on business and science would later play a crucial role in shaping his approach to entrepreneurship.
The First Ventures: Zip2 and X.com
Musk’s entrepreneurial journey began in earnest in the mid-1990s. In 1995, alongside his brother Kimbal, he co-founded Zip2, a software company that provided online business directories and maps for newspapers. The company was a response to the early internet’s potential to change the way businesses interacted with customers, and it was one of the first examples of Musk’s ability to identify nascent technologies and apply them to real-world problems.
Zip2 quickly gained traction, and in 1999, Compaq acquired the company for nearly $300 million. Elon Musk’s share of the sale amounted to $22 million, which he reinvested in his next venture: X.com.
X.com was a financial services and online payment company that Musk founded in 1999 with the aim of revolutionizing the banking industry. Initially, X.com offered a variety of services, including online banking and money transfers, but Musk recognized the potential of a growing trend in digital payments: PayPal. After a series of disagreements with other executives, Musk was ousted from the CEO position, and the company eventually became PayPal, which was later acquired by eBay for $1.5 billion in 2002.
Musk’s stake in PayPal earned him a significant fortune—about $165 million—which he once again reinvested into his next big ideas.
Tesla Motors: A New Era in Electric Vehicles
Tesla Motors (now simply Tesla, Inc.) was founded in 2003 by engineers Martin Eberhard and Marc Tarpenning. Musk joined the company in 2004 after leading Tesla’s initial Series A funding round, contributing $6.5 million of his own money. His leadership and vision would ultimately transform the company into the world leader in electric vehicles.
At the time Musk joined, the electric vehicle market was virtually non-existent. The idea of an electric car that could rival the performance of traditional gasoline-powered vehicles seemed implausible to many. However, Musk, who had long been interested in renewable energy and sustainable technologies, saw an opportunity to change that.
Under Musk’s leadership, Tesla focused on creating high-performance electric vehicles that not only offered an environmentally friendly alternative to gas-powered cars but also boasted cutting-edge technology. Tesla’s first vehicle, the Roadster, was introduced in 2008 and offered an impressive range of 245 miles on a single charge—a significant milestone in electric vehicle development.
However, the journey was far from easy. Tesla faced immense financial challenges, production delays, and skepticism from both the automotive industry and investors. Musk even had to personally fund the company during its darkest hours, borrowing money to keep the company afloat. But Tesla’s success was ultimately a result of Musk’s persistence and relentless vision for the future of transportation.
Tesla’s Model S, launched in 2012, further established the company’s dominance in the electric vehicle market. It received widespread acclaim for its sleek design, long-range capabilities, and advanced features, such as its autopilot technology. In the years that followed, Tesla expanded its product lineup with the Model X, Model 3, and Model Y, each vehicle designed to cater to different market segments and price points.
Tesla’s impact on the automotive industry is undeniable. The company has forced legacy automakers to accelerate their own electric vehicle programs, and it has become the benchmark for electric cars. Additionally, Tesla’s innovations in battery technology, self-driving software, and energy storage have set the stage for the future of clean energy.
SpaceX: Reaching for the Stars
In 2002, Elon Musk, founded SpaceX (Space Exploration Technologies Corp.) with the goal of reducing the cost of space travel and making human life multi-planetary. At the time, the space industry was dominated by government agencies like NASA, and private sector participation in space exploration was minimal. Musk, however, believed that the only way to truly advance space exploration was through innovation and cost reduction.
SpaceX’s early years were marked by struggles and setbacks. The company’s first three rocket launches failed, and many observers believed Musk’s vision was overly ambitious. Despite these early challenges, Musk remained determined. In 2008, SpaceX’s fourth launch, Falcon 1, became the first privately developed liquid-fueled rocket to reach orbit. This milestone established SpaceX as a serious player in the space industry.
In 2010, SpaceX made history again by becoming the first private company to send a spacecraft, the Dragon capsule, to the International Space Station. This achievement signaled the beginning of a new era in space exploration, one where private companies could partner with NASA and other organizations to send humans and cargo to space.
SpaceX’s success has been driven by Musk’s relentless pursuit of cost reduction and reusability. One of the company’s most significant innovations is the development of the Falcon 9 rocket, which is designed to be reusable. Unlike traditional rockets, which are discarded after launch, Falcon 9’s first stage can be recovered and reused for future missions. This breakthrough has dramatically reduced the cost of launching payloads into space, making space exploration more accessible.
Another key milestone for SpaceX came in 2020 when the company successfully launched two NASA astronauts to the International Space Station aboard the Crew Dragon spacecraft. This marked the first time a privately-owned spacecraft had carried astronauts into orbit, further solidifying SpaceX’s position as a leader in space travel.
SpaceX’s long-term vision is even more ambitious. Musk has long advocated for the colonization of Mars as a way to ensure the survival of humanity. He believes that by establishing a self-sustaining colony on Mars, humans can become an interplanetary species and protect themselves from existential threats such as asteroid impacts or climate change. To achieve this vision, Musk is working on the development of the Starship, a fully reusable spacecraft that is capable of carrying large numbers of people and cargo to Mars.
The Boring Company: Reimagining Transportation Infrastructure
In 2016, Musk founded The Boring Company, a tunnel construction and infrastructure company aimed at solving one of the most pressing issues facing modern cities: traffic congestion. Musk’s vision for The Boring Company was to create a network of underground tunnels for high-speed transportation systems, alleviating congestion and reducing the environmental impact of traffic.
The Boring Company’s primary project is the “Loop,” a system of tunnels designed to transport passengers in autonomous electric vehicles at speeds of up to 150 mph. The company has already completed several test tunnels and has received approval for the construction of new projects in cities like Las Vegas.
While The Boring Company’s projects are still in their early stages, the company’s innovative approach to transportation could potentially revolutionize urban mobility and help address some of the most significant challenges facing modern cities.
Neuralink: The Brain-Computer Interface
Neuralink, founded in 2016, is one of Musk’s most ambitious ventures to date. The company aims to develop brain-computer interfaces (BCIs) that could enable humans to communicate directly with machines, improving cognitive function and even treating neurological diseases. Musk has stated that he believes BCIs could play a crucial role in the future of human evolution, allowing us to merge with artificial intelligence and overcome the limitations of the human brain.
While the technology is still in its early stages, Neuralink has made significant progress. In 2020, the company demonstrated its technology by implanting a chip into the brain of a pig, allowing it to monitor neural activity in real time. The company has also worked on developing implants that can help treat conditions like paralysis and blindness.
Neuralink’s long-term vision is nothing short of transformative. Musk has spoken about the potential for BCIs to allow people to communicate telepathically, enhance memory, and even upload and download information directly to and from the brain. While these ideas may sound like science fiction, Musk has a history of turning seemingly impossible concepts into reality, and Neuralink represents the next frontier in human-machine interaction.
Controversies and Criticism
Despite his numerous successes, Elon Musk has been a polarizing figure. His outspoken nature, controversial statements, and behavior on social media have often put him at odds with critics and the media.
One of the most notable examples of Musk’s controversial behavior came in 2018 when he referred to a British cave diver as a “pedo guy” on Twitter, following a public dispute over the rescue of a Thai soccer team from a cave. This incident led to a defamation lawsuit, which Musk ultimately won, but it further tarnished his public image.
Musk has also been criticized for his handling of Tesla’s workplace culture. Some former employees have alleged unsafe working conditions, long hours, and high-pressure environments, although Tesla has taken steps to address these issues. Additionally, Musk’s tendency to make bold predictions and promises—such as the timeline for fully autonomous vehicles—has sometimes led to disappointment when these goals have not been met as quickly as expected.
Nevertheless, Musk’s supporters view him as a visionary who is unafraid to challenge the status quo and push the boundaries of what’s possible. His willingness to take risks and invest in breakthrough technologies has led to significant advancements in industries ranging from energy to transportation to space.
